See My BioCloseDavid Cancelada, MD
Dr. David Cancelada attended the nation’s military medical school at the Uniformed Services University of the Health Sciences (USUHS) in Bethesda, Maryland. He completed his surgical training at Brooke Army Medical Center in San Antonio, Texas. He is board-certified in both general surgery and surgical critical care. He has 25 years of experience in the U.S. Army, which included assignments in numerous military medical facilities to include the U.S. Army Burn Unit, multiple deployments to Iraq as commander of a forward surgical team, as well as Honduras and Haiti in support of the 2010 earthquake disaster. Military decorations include the Bronze Star and the Legion of Merit. He and his family moved to Kansas in 2006 when he was transferred to Fort Riley, and since leaving the military in 2010, Dr. Cancelada has continued to serve the people of Kansas as a general surgeon. Dr. Cancelada’s professional memberships include Fellowship in the American College of Surgeons (FACS), the Eastern Association for the Surgery of Trauma (EAST), and the American Society of Metabolic and Bariatric Surgery (ASMBS). His interests include trauma/critical care, bariatric and anti-reflux surgery, cancer (breast, colon) surgery. Hospital memberships include Community HealthCare System and Stormont-Vail Medical Center (SVMC), where Dr. Cancelada is an active member of their Level 2 trauma service as well as Course Director for their Advance Trauma Life Support (ATLS) training program. Dr. Cancelada is also an assistant professor of surgery at USUHS and a preceptor for the Kansas State University Physician Assistant Program. -

See My BioCloseCassandra (Cassie) Gaddis, LSCSW, CST, CTF-CBT, LIMPH-NE, LMSW-NE
Cassandra (Cassie) Gaddis has extensive experience in the social work field including child welfare, implementation and supervision of clinical services, and medical social work. She earned both her Bachelor’s and Master's degrees in Social Work (MSW) from Washburn University. She has also achieved the highest level of social work licensure in Kansas; a licensed specialist clinical social worker (LSCSW) certification. A nationally certified Trauma Focused Cognitive Behavioral Therapist (TFCBT), she has experience serving children, adults, and families. Gaddis is also a certified sex therapist (CST) with specialized training and experience treating children and adolescents who demonstrate unsafe sexual behaviors or boundaries, treating survivors of sexual assault or other unhealthy sexual dynamics, couples struggling with intimacy in their relationships and other sexual health and mental health related concerns.
